The August 21, 2026 hail swath map for Charlotte, NC covers approximately 1,004 square miles and includes an estimated 367,782 people inside the mapped footprint. The largest mapped area is in the < 0.50" hail band, covering 415 square miles. The highest estimated population exposure is in the 0.50-0.75" hail band with 148,225 people.
| Mapped Hail Band | Impact Area | Population |
|---|---|---|
| < 0.50" | 415 sq mi | 112,851 |
| 0.50-0.75" | 333 sq mi | 148,225 |
| 0.75-1.00" | 149 sq mi | 67,890 |
| 1.00-1.25" | 68 sq mi | 28,194 |
| 1.25-1.50" | 26 sq mi | 10,091 |
| 1.50-1.75" | 11 sq mi | 424 |
| 1.75-2.00" | 2 sq mi | 107 |

Public storm report tables connected to the August 21, 2026 hail map for Charlotte, NC currently list 2 public hail reports, 28 public wind reports, and 0 tornado reports.
| Date & Time | Hail Size | City | State | Description |
|---|---|---|---|---|
August 21, 2026 2:56 PM CT |
0.50 in | 2 Ne Pineville | NC | Dime hail in the Park Crossing neighborhood. |
August 21, 2026 3:44 PM CT |
0.70 in | 4 Ese Indian Trail | NC | Dime sized hail and heavy rain. |
